The idea of incentives came from the ______, who gave incentives to cloth weavers for production.
Alla [95]

Answer:

A. Babylonian King, Nebuchadnezzar

Explanation:

Babylonian King Nebuchadnezzar who lived around 600 B.C was the King who initiated the idea of providing incentive to laborers. An incentive is something that is given to motivate a person to do something or to become more productive at what he does.

Back then, laborers who wove clothes wear rewarded with food. Those who produced more clothes were rewarded with more food. This served as an incentive to the workers to work harder if they were to receive more rewards.

What was a major consequence of the Boston Tea Party?
guajiro [1.7K]

Answer:

A major consequence of the Boston Tea Party was the Coercive Acts passed in 1774, called the Intolerable Acts by Americans.
